2 FCVBA teams gain semis

KUCHING, Malaysia—The two teams of the Filipino-Chinese Veterans Basketball Association (FCVBA) easily advanced to the semifinals of their divisions in the 24th Asean Seniors Basketball Tournament Wednesday here.

The 50-years squad was made it to the Final Four after a 67-49 rout of Indonesia’s Pontiana in Group B action where shooter Achit Kaw fired 28 points at MBKS Stadium.

The win came after a scary 62-56 victory over fellow title contender Kuala Lumpur in the opener last Tuesday.

The 40-years squad was also rampant, scoring an 83-66 win over Kuala Lumpur for its second straight victory in Group B.

Both teams are already assured of semifinal berths even if they drop their last game in their respective group eliminations.

Also gunning for a semifinal berth and a sweep of its group elimination is the 60-years team of Rain or Shine co-team owner Terry Que and Ironcon Builders’ Jimi Lim.
